On 9/4/19 2:11 AM, Vinod Koul wrote: > On 13-08-19, 16:32, Pierre-Louis Bossart wrote: >> Multiple changes squashed in single patch to avoid tick-tock effect. >> >> 1. Per the hardware documentation, all changes to MCP_CONFIG, >> MCP_CONTROL, MCP_CMDCTRL and MCP_PHYCTRL need to be validated with a >> self-clearing write to MCP_CONFIG_UPDATE. Add a helper and do the >> update when the CONFIG is changed. >> >> 2. Move interrupt enable after interrupt handler registration >> >> 3. Add a new helper to start the hardware bus reset with maximum duration >> to make sure the Slave(s) correctly detect the reset pattern and to >> ensure electrical conflicts can be resolved. >> >> 4. flush command FIFOs >> >> Signed-off-by: Pierre-Louis Bossart <pierre-louis.bossart@linux.intel.com> >> --- >> drivers/soundwire/cadence_master.c | 84 +++++++++++++++++++++--------- >> drivers/soundwire/cadence_master.h | 1 + >> drivers/soundwire/intel.c | 14 ++++- >> 3 files changed, 73 insertions(+), 26 deletions(-) >> >> diff --git a/drivers/soundwire/cadence_master.c b/drivers/soundwire/cadence_master.c >> index 502ed4ec8f07..046622e4b264 100644 >> --- a/drivers/soundwire/cadence_master.c >> +++ b/drivers/soundwire/cadence_master.c >> @@ -231,6 +231,22 @@ static int cdns_clear_bit(struct sdw_cdns *cdns, int offset, u32 value) >> return -EAGAIN; >> } >> >> +/* >> + * all changes to the MCP_CONFIG, MCP_CONTROL, MCP_CMDCTRL and MCP_PHYCTRL >> + * need to be confirmed with a write to MCP_CONFIG_UPDATE >> + */ >> +static int cdns_update_config(struct sdw_cdns *cdns) >> +{ >> + int ret; >> + >> + ret = cdns_clear_bit(cdns, CDNS_MCP_CONFIG_UPDATE, >> + CDNS_MCP_CONFIG_UPDATE_BIT); >> + if (ret < 0) >> + dev_err(cdns->dev, "Config update timedout\n"); >> + >> + return ret; >> +} >> + >> /* >> * debugfs >> */ >> @@ -752,7 +768,42 @@ EXPORT_SYMBOL(sdw_cdns_thread); >> /* >> * init routines >> */ >> -static int _cdns_enable_interrupt(struct sdw_cdns *cdns) >> + >> +/** >> + * sdw_cdns_exit_reset() - Program reset parameters and start bus operations >> + * @cdns: Cadence instance >> + */ >> +int sdw_cdns_exit_reset(struct sdw_cdns *cdns) >> +{ >> + int ret; >> + >> + /* program maximum length reset to be safe */ >> + cdns_updatel(cdns, CDNS_MCP_CONTROL, >> + CDNS_MCP_CONTROL_RST_DELAY, >> + CDNS_MCP_CONTROL_RST_DELAY); >> + >> + /* use hardware generated reset */ >> + cdns_updatel(cdns, CDNS_MCP_CONTROL, >> + CDNS_MCP_CONTROL_HW_RST, >> + CDNS_MCP_CONTROL_HW_RST); >> + >> + /* enable bus operations with clock and data */ >> + cdns_updatel(cdns, CDNS_MCP_CONFIG, >> + CDNS_MCP_CONFIG_OP, >> + CDNS_MCP_CONFIG_OP_NORMAL); >> + >> + /* commit changes */ >> + ret = cdns_update_config(cdns); >> + >> + return ret; > > return cdns_update_config() ?
